Nuclear Regulatory Commission Document Control Desk Washington, DC 20555 DOCKET 50-155 - LICENSE DPR BIG ROCK POINT PLANT -

NOTIFICATION OF DIESEL FIRE PUMP DRIVER REPLACEMENT Big Rock Point Technical Specification 3.7.11.1.a requires that a Special Report be sent to Region III Administrator when the Fire Suppression Water System is inoperable for greater than seven days. During the 1987 Refueling Outage, we are replacing the diesel fire pump driver and the activity is expected to last more than seven. days. The current outage schedule has this activity starting on January 12, 1987 and completed approximately January 31, 1987. Our interpretation concludes that a Special Report would not be re-quired for two reasons:

1.

Replacement is a planned maintenance activity and an equipment failure did

-not occur.

2.

NRC Region III and NRR are aware of the planned change out as evidenced by the "Backfit Analysis" performed by Region III.

After reviewing this position with the Resident Inspector and NRR, it was decided that in lieu of a Special Report, an informational letter should be sent to NRC notifying them of the planned maintenance activity.

During the change out the plant vill remain in a " shutdown" condition and to ensure that fire suppression is available, the electric fire pump will not be taken out of service. Should the electric fire pump fail, procedures are in place per Technical Specification 3.7.11.1 to notify the Charlevoix Fire Department to standby.
